DAPP Malawi participated in the 32nd Malawi International Trade Fair (MITF). The event was held from 28th July to 7th August, 2022 at Trade Fair Grounds in Blantyre under the theme “Achieving Business Resilience through Market Diversity”.

We shared with the general public our interventions in promoting social and economic development through our fundraising project (second hand Clothes and Shoes Sales) in implementing health, education, agriculture and community development programs.

In his remarks, DAPP Malawi’s Country Director, Moses Chibwana, expressed gratitude towards the event organisers.

“The fair provided a platform for us to interact with the wider community about our work in the country. I am certain many people have learnt more about DAPP Malawi, our social programs and how these are being supported via the funds we raise through our shops.”

The Fair is an annual trade promotion event organized by The Malawi Confederation of Chambers of Commerce and Industry (MCCCI) with the sole objective of promoting trade by bringing together exhibitors from the continents of Africa, Asia, America and Europe. The event was launched in 1987.
